Historical & Cultural Background
Darlita is a diminutive form of the name Darlene, which has roots in English. The name Darlene gained popularity in the early 20th century and is often associated with affection and endearment. Darlita, as a variant, reflects a similar sentiment, emphasizing a sense of charm and fondness. It is primarily used in Spanish-speaking cultures.
